Tentative plan:

Need bike for ride to Monte Cristo townsite and then backpack to Glacier Basin for overnight.  Climb on day 2 and then return.  If we need to spend a 2nd night at Glacier Basin to make this climb successful, please be prepared to do so.

Challenging due to steep snow.
